About this episode

The episode explores the differences between inspiring and infuriating leadership styles.

When your boss sends a text complimenting your work, it feels amazing! But if they point out a mistake in front of your peers, you may feel shattered. What does it take to be an inspiring leader, and how can you avoid being an infuriating one? Guest: Adam Galinsky , Paul Calello Professor of Leadership and Ethics at the Columbia Business School This interview was recorded at the Power, Status and Influence Research Conference, for the Melbourne Business School .
